Advances in Fertility Medicine for Women
Fertility treatment for women has undergone remarkable evolution in recent years. Developments in assisted reproductive technologies (ART) have provided new possibilities for women struggling to conceive. From traditional methods like in vitro fertilization (IVF) to more cutting-edge techniques such as preimplantation genetic testing (PGT), medical professionals are constantly seeking new ways to support women on their journey to parenthood. , Moreover, advances in hormonal therapies and egg preservation have expanded the opportunities for successful conception, offering hope to a wider range of women.
Navigating Male Infertility: Finding a Specialist
Facing male infertility can be a stressful experience. It's essential to remember that you're not alone and there are resources available to support you on this journey. One of the crucial steps is finding a qualified specialist who can offer personalized care and treatment.
- Begin by discussing with your primary physician. They can recommend you to a urologist with expertise in male infertility.
- Research various specialists in your area. Read online bios and think about patient feedback.
- During consultations, feel free to not ask about the specialist's experience with male infertility, their approach, and their communication style.
Ultimately, finding the right specialist is a unique decision. Choose someone who makes you feel confident and who you can trust to assist you through this process.
